Traffic Changes in Benson: New 4-Way Stop and Roundabout Construction Begin This Week

The intersection at S. Dunn St. and E. Parrish Drive in Benson will become a 4-way stop this week. Additional stop signs will be installed on Friday, February 9, 2024. Benson Commissioners approved this change at their January meeting. Drivers should take note of this change.

Also, the intersection at Main Street (NC50) and Wall Street (US301) will close for roundabout construction. The closure will start on Monday, February 12, 2024, if weather permits. The start date was delayed due to a lack of detour signs.

NCDOT contractors have started preparing the area. After the intersection closes, the roundabout construction will take about 60 days. Detour signs will be put up to guide drivers around the construction site.

Local traffic will be rerouted via Parrish and Church streets. Commercial truck traffic will use NC27, NC50, NC242, I-40, and I-95. Some parking at Benton Square and NAPA will be affected, but most downtown parking will be available during the closure.

All Main Street businesses can be reached via Parrish and Church streets. More updates on the roundabout construction will be provided as needed.
